The effect of financial market turmoil on Commercial Real Estate??

What are your thoughts on the effect of recent financial
market turmoil on commercial real estate prices?

Especially downtown office building prices

I see conflicting effects. Recent turmoil will affect
both the supply AND demand for commercial real estate assets.

THE SUPPLY EFFECT:

The financial press (eg WSJ, Business Week) views it as a positive.
Basically, they see reduced financing holding back
new building construction, keeping vacancy rates low
and prices high.

THE DEMAND EFFECT:

On the other hand, I view it as a negative.
I see reduced financing resulting
in reduced bidding by REITS and privates for
existing buildings, and prices falling.

Your views, if any?
